info_outlineBuilding a successful health and wellness franchise requires more than passion for personal well-being—it demands vision, systems, leadership, and the ability to scale while staying true to core values. Few people embody that balance better than Kyle Jones, CEO and Co-Founder of iCryo.
Kyle Jones founded iCryo with a mission to elevate lifestyles through professional, affordable, and accessible personal health services. What began with a focus on cryotherapy has rapidly evolved into one of the world’s largest and most recognizable names in the health and wellness franchise space. With over 200 locations open and ambitious plans to surpass a thousand units globally, iCryo’s growth reflects the strength of a brand built on innovation, intentionality, and operational excellence.
Jones' transition from collegiate athlete to CEO was fueled by a broader passion for total wellness. Initially pursuing a career in sports and exercise science, he quickly realized that recovery, mental wellness, and proactive health measures offered a much greater impact beyond athletics. That vision became the foundation for iCryo’s expansive portfolio of services, offering everything from cryotherapy and compression therapy to IV infusions, regenerative medicine, and hyperbaric oxygen therapy.
The rapid expansion of iCryo stands out in a competitive market increasingly saturated with wellness concepts. Rather than chasing trends, Jones and his team have remained agile and responsive, intentionally introducing new services based on three critical factors: scientific efficacy, market affordability, and public awareness. This forward-thinking strategy has enabled iCryo to stay ahead of industry shifts while maintaining high operational standards across its franchise system.
Building a thriving health and wellness franchise at scale also meant mastering compliance and regulatory challenges. As the company expanded into medical services, Jones emphasized the importance of operating with full medical compliance, working closely with advisory boards and legal teams to ensure alignment with state-by-state healthcare regulations. The result is a franchise model that operates as both a welcoming, retail-friendly environment and a fully compliant medical facility.
Culture has played a crucial role in iCryo’s success. From day one, Jones has insisted on a “people first” philosophy, ensuring that team members, franchisees, and guests feel connected to a larger mission. Franchisees are not just business owners; they are partners who share a passion for wellness and a commitment to living out the brand’s core values. This intentional focus on culture helps create consistency across hundreds of locations, allowing iCryo to scale without losing the personal touch that defines the brand.
Scaling a health and wellness franchise at this level requires a new type of franchisee—one willing to invest, operate professionally, and engage actively with the brand’s mission. iCryo’s operators are all multi-unit owners, a reflection of the company's shift from a boutique wellness service to a professional, medically-integrated wellness destination. Kyle Jones emphasizes that success in franchising is not about simply signing agreements; it’s about building relationships, aligning on vision, and growing with the brand over time.
The commitment to continuous improvement is evident in how iCryo trains and supports its network. From weekly system-wide calls that foster real-time alignment to the establishment of franchise advisory committees that ensure feedback loops between the field and corporate leadership, iCryo has built infrastructure for sustainable growth. Operational manuals, brand standards, and educational platforms like iCryo University are designed to keep franchisees at the forefront of innovation while maintaining operational excellence.
Community engagement remains a cornerstone of iCryo’s strategy. Despite the global reach of the brand, every iCryo location is positioned as a local business, deeply connected to the neighborhoods they serve. Jones encourages franchisees to actively network within their communities, building authentic relationships with local groups, fitness clubs, schools, and business organizations to amplify their impact and brand loyalty.
Kyle Jones’ approach to building a health and wellness franchise highlights the critical blend of mission-driven leadership, strategic innovation, and operational discipline. His emphasis on culture, compliance, customer experience, and continuous evolution offers a blueprint for any entrepreneur or business leader looking to create lasting impact in a competitive market.
